- READ VALUE USING TECHSTREAM (SLIDING ROOF)
- Connect the Techstream to the DLC3.
- Turn the power switch on (IG).
- Turn the Techstream on.
- Enter the following menus: Body Electrical / Sliding Roof / Data List.
- Read the Data List according to the display on the Techstream.
Body Electrical > Sliding Roof > Data List
Tester Display Measurement Item Range Normal Condition Diagnostic Note Vent Switch Sliding roof tilt switch signal OFF or ON OFF: Sliding roof switch not pressed
ON: Sliding roof switch pressed- Roof Open Switch Sliding roof open switch signal OFF or ON OFF: Sliding roof switch not slide backward
ON: Sliding roof switch slide backward- Roof Close Switch Sliding roof close switch signal OFF or ON OFF: Sliding roof switch not slide forward
ON: Sliding roof switch slide forward- Shade Close Switch Roof sunshade close switch signal OFF or ON OFF: Roof sunshade switch not slide forward
ON: Roof sunshade switch slide forward- Shade Open Switch Roof sunshade open switch signal OFF or ON OFF: Roof sunshade switch not slide backward
ON: Roof sunshade switch slide backward- Body Electrical > Sliding Roof > Data List
Tester Display Vent Switch Roof Open Switch Roof Close Switch Shade Close Switch Shade Open Switch OK
The Techstream display changes according to switch operation as shown in the table.

- C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(ROOF SUNSHADE ECU (SLIDING ROOF DRIVE GEAR ASSEMBLY) - MAP LIGHT ASSEMBLY AND BODY GROUND)
- Disconnect the T2 roof sunshade ECU (sliding roof drive gear assembly) connector.
- Disconnect the S1 map light assembly connector.
-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ance
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ition T2-7 (OPN) - S1-6 (OPN) Always Below 1 Ω T2-7 (OPN) or S1-6 (OPN)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T2-5 (CLS) - S1-5 (CLS) Always Below 1 Ω T2-5 (CLS) or S1-5 (CLS)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T2-2 (TILT) - S1-7 (VENT) Always Below 1 Ω T2-2 (TILT) or S1-7 (VENT)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T2-6 (OPN) - S1-17 (OPN) Always Below 1 Ω T2-6 (OPN) or S1-17 (OPN)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T2-4 (CLS) - S1-16 (CLS) Always Below 1 Ω T2-4 (CLS) or S1-16 (CLS)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T2-12 (E) -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ω S1-1 (GND) -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ω Result
Proceed to OK NG
Result: 1
OK
REPLACE ROOF SUNSHADE ECU (SLIDING ROOF DRIVE GEAR ASSEMBLY). Refer to REMOVAL [02/2014 - ]
Result: 2
NG
RE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R

- C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(SLIDING ROOF ECU (SLIDING ROOF DRIVE GEAR ASSEMBLY) - MAP LIGHT ASSEMBLY AND BODY GROUND)
- Disconnect the T1 sliding roof ECU (sliding roof drive gear assembly) connector.
- Disconnect the S1 map light assembly connector.
-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ance
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ition T1-7 (OPN) - S1-6 (OPN) Always Below 1 Ω T1-7 (OPN) or S1-6 (OPN)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T1-5 (CLS) - S1-5 (CLS) Always Below 1 Ω T1-5 (CLS) or S1-5 (CLS)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T1-2 (TILT) - S1-7 (VENT) Always Below 1 Ω T1-2 (TILT) or S1-7 (VENT)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T1-6 (OPN) - S1-17 (OPN) Always Below 1 Ω T1-6 (OPN) or S1-17 (OPN)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T1-4 (CLS) - S1-16 (CLS) Always Below 1 Ω T1-4 (CLS) or S1-16 (CLS) - Body ground Always 10 kΩ or higher T1-12 (E) -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ω S1-1 (GND) - Body ground Always Below 1 Ω Result
Proceed to OK NG
Result: 1
OK
REPLACE SLIDING ROOF ECU (SLIDING ROOF DRIVE GEAR ASSEMBLY). Refer to REMOVAL [02/2014 - ]
Result: 2
NG
RE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R
